
Plans have been submitted to open a new restaurant and take-away in Handforth.
Mr Cani has applied to change the use of 114-116 Wilmslow Road, formally occupied by Tropical Cafe, from a healthy food and juice shop to a hot food take away and restaurant.
The plans include an internal seating area along with alfresco dining.
The restaurant and take-away will employ four full time and four part-time members of staff.
Whilst some local residents have welcomed the proposed addition to Handforth, offering a new place for people for breakfast, lunch or dinner, others have expressed concerns about the increasing amounts of litter on Crossfield Road, restricted parking and the outside area making it difficult for passers by as the pavement is narrow in parts.
The plans can be viewed on the Cheshire East Council website by searching for planning reference 22/3442M.
